This position requires a dynamic, creative, and organized candidate to develop and execute events for St. George’s Advancement Office. This role includes all aspects of event planning — from scheduling, preparing digital and printed invitations, and coordinating event logistics to managing vendors, venues, and guests, and completing and analyzing post-event feedback. Candidates must have the ability to collaborate, build relationships, and engage with colleagues and external constituents and stakeholders.
Responsibilities:
Plan and implement all aspects of alumni, donor, and community-building events while strictly adhering to stated budget guidelines and project timetables. Such events include, but are not limited to: Alumni Weekend, Family Weekend, regional receptions, meetings, small dinners, retirement parties, Alumni Council, Black Alumni Council, Dragon Cup, Sports Hall of Fame, and other special events as needed;
Negotiate and secure venues and vendors to ensure high-quality services cost-effectively; manage event budgets, vendor payments, and project expenses in association with the SG Business Office;
Coordinate event logistics (e.g. vendor deliveries, event setup, catering, décor, greeting, registration and/or hosting activities, audio-visual support) with various internal offices, including the Head of School’s Office, Communications, Facilities/Operations, SG Food Service, Housekeeping, Security, and other administrators as appropriate;
Prepare event briefing reports, attendee biographies, conduct prospect research if necessary, and prepare other event-related materials for senior leadership as requested;
Provide post-event and attendee engagement analysis to ensure events remain well-received and attended to maintain an excellent customer service experience for SG constituencies;
Coordinate with SG Communications on pertinent event communications, tracking attendees, encouraging and increasing attendance, and post-event follow-up;
Play an integral role in reunion planning, working with selected class committees to build excitement around reunions and Alumni Weekend.
Requirements
Bachelor's degree and a minimum of two years of relevant work experience, preferably in the field of development, communications, and marketing
Superb written communication skills with demonstrated proofreading ability
Creative approach to content creation and curation and an aptitude for visual communication
Adept at interacting with high-level donors, prospects, trustees, and school officials with tact and diplomacy
Strong attention to detail, ability to meet deadlines
Requires outstanding customer service and interpersonal skills and a passion for event management and donor relations
Prior demonstrated experience managing special events in a fast-paced environment
A working knowledge of social media platforms, event software, and other application technologies
Advanced computer skills with proficiency in software (Salesforce, Google, Canva, and Microsoft and Adobe suites)
Self-motivation and creativity, task- and detail-oriented, willing to work both collaboratively & independently
Demonstrated ability to exercise independent judgment, make decisions based on established policies and procedures, and determine when others should be involved
Willingness to work evenings and weekends as needed
Candidate must pass a nationwide criminal record check
Some travel as required
